## Understanding the Fundamentals of Shawarma Marinade

Before we dive into the recipes, let’s understand the principles behind a great shawarma marinade. A good marinade should accomplish the following:

* **Tenderize the Chicken:** Tough cuts of chicken benefit immensely from marinating. Acidic ingredients like lemon juice, yogurt, or vinegar help break down the muscle fibers, resulting in more tender and juicy meat.
* **Infuse Flavor:** The marinade is the primary source of flavor for your shawarma. A blend of aromatic spices, herbs, and seasonings penetrates the chicken, creating a complex and delicious taste profile.
* **Add Moisture:** Marinating helps the chicken retain moisture during cooking, preventing it from drying out. The oil in the marinade also acts as a barrier, sealing in the juices.

## Essential Ingredients for Chicken Shawarma Marinade

While specific recipes vary, certain ingredients are staples in most chicken shawarma marinades:

* **Acidity:** Lemon juice, yogurt, or vinegar. These tenderize the chicken and add a tangy flavor.
* **Oil:** Olive oil or vegetable oil. Oil helps distribute the spices, keeps the chicken moist, and aids in browning.
* **Aromatics:** Garlic, onion, and ginger. These provide a foundational layer of flavor.
* **Spices:** Cumin, coriander, turmeric, paprika, cinnamon, cardamom, and allspice. This blend is what gives shawarma its signature taste. The exact combination and quantities vary from recipe to recipe and personal preference.
* **Herbs:** Parsley, cilantro, and mint (optional). Fresh herbs add a vibrant and refreshing element.
* **Salt and Pepper:** Essential for seasoning and enhancing the other flavors.

## Recipe 1: The Classic Chicken Shawarma Marinade

This recipe is a great starting point for anyone new to making chicken shawarma at home. It uses readily available ingredients and delivers a classic, well-balanced flavor.

**Ingredients:**

* 2 lbs boneless, skinless chicken thighs (cut into thin strips)
* 1/4 cup olive oil
* 1/4 cup lemon juice
* 4 cloves garlic, minced
* 1 tablespoon ground cumin
* 1 tablespoon ground coriander
* 1 teaspoon turmeric
* 1 teaspoon paprika
* 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
* 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per (optional, for heat)
* 1 teaspoon salt
* 1/2 teaspoon black pepper

**Instructions:**

1. **Prepare the Chicken:** Cut the chicken thighs into thin, even strips. This will ensure that they cook evenly and absorb the marinade effectively. Aim for strips that are approximately 1/4 inch thick.
2. **Combine the Marinade Ingredients:** In a large bowl, whisk together the olive oil, lemon juice, minced garlic, cumin, coriander, turmeric, paprika, cinnamon, cayenne pepper (if using), salt, and pepper. Ensure all ingredients are well combined.
3. **Marinate the Chicken:** Add the chicken strips to the bowl with the marinade. Toss thoroughly to coat the chicken evenly on all sides. Make sure every piece of chicken is covered with the marinade for optimal flavor.
4. **Refrigerate:** Cover the bowl with plastic wrap or transfer the chicken to a resealable bag. Marinate in the refrigerator for at least 4 hours, or preferably overnight. The longer the chicken marinates, the more flavorful and tender it will become. 24 hours is ideal, but even a few hours will make a difference.
5. **Cook the Chicken:** Once marinated, the chicken can be cooked in several ways:
* **Skillet:** Heat a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the marinated chicken in a single layer (you may need to cook it in batches to avoid overcrowding). Cook for 5-7 minutes per side, or until the chicken is cooked through and lightly browned.
* **Oven:**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Spread the marinated chicken on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Bake for 15-20 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through.
* **Grill:** Preheat your grill to medium-high heat. Grill the marinated chicken for 3-5 minutes per side, or until cooked through. Be careful not to overcook the chicken, as it can dry out.
6. **Rest and Serve:** After cooking, let the chicken rest for a few minutes before serving. This allows the juices to redistribute, resulting in a more tender and flavorful product. Serve in pita bread with your favorite toppings, such as tahini sauce, hummus, lettuce, tomatoes, onions, and pickles.

**Tips and Variations:**

* **Spice Level:** Adjust the amount of cayenne pepper to control the heat level. You can also add a pinch of red pepper flakes for extra spice.
* **Sweetness:** For a touch of sweetness, add 1 tablespoon of honey or maple syrup to the marinade.
* **Fresh Herbs:** Add 2 tablespoons of chopped fresh parsley or cilantro to the marinade for a brighter flavor.
* **Yogurt:** Substitute 1/4 cup of plain yogurt for the lemon juice for a tangier and more tender result. The yogurt will also create a slightly thicker marinade that clings to the chicken better.
* **Onion:** Add 1/4 cup of grated onion to the marinade for added depth of flavor.

## Recipe 2: Yogurt-Based Chicken Shawarma Marinade

This marinade utilizes yogurt as the primary tenderizing agent, creating an exceptionally moist and flavorful chicken shawarma. The yogurt also adds a subtle tanginess that complements the spices perfectly.

**Ingredients:**

* 2 lbs boneless, skinless chicken thighs (cut into thin strips)
* 1/2 cup plain yogurt (full-fat or Greek yogurt)
* 1/4 cup olive oil
* 2 tablespoons lemon juice
* 4 cloves garlic, minced
* 1 tablespoon ground cumin
* 1 tablespoon ground coriander
* 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
* 1/2 teaspoon ground turmeric
* 1/4 teaspoon ground cardamom
* 1 teaspoon salt
* 1/2 teaspoon black pepper

**Instructions:**

1. **Prepare the Chicken:** Cut the chicken thighs into thin, even strips.
2. **Combine the Marinade Ingredients:** In a large bowl, whisk together the yogurt, olive oil, lemon juice, minced garlic, cumin, coriander, smoked paprika, turmeric, cardamom, salt, and pepper. Make sure everything is well combined into a smooth mixture.
3. **Marinate the Chicken:** Add the chicken strips to the bowl with the yogurt marinade. Toss to coat evenly. Ensure that the yogurt coats all sides of the chicken for maximum tenderizing and flavor infusion.
4. **Refrigerate:** Cover and refrigerate for at least 4 hours, or preferably overnight. Yogurt marinades can be particularly effective with longer marinating times, up to 24 hours.
5. **Cook the Chicken:** Cook the chicken using your preferred method (skillet, oven, or grill), as described in Recipe 1.
6. **Rest and Serve:** Let the chicken rest briefly before serving. Serve in pita bread with your favorite toppings.

**Tips and Variations:**

* **Smoked Paprika:** The smoked paprika adds a delicious smoky flavor that complements the other spices. If you don’t have smoked paprika, you can use regular paprika, but the flavor will be slightly different.
* **Cardamom:** Cardamom adds a unique and aromatic flavor to the marinade. A little goes a long way, so start with 1/4 teaspoon and adjust to your taste.
* **Mint:** Add 2 tablespoons of chopped fresh mint to the marinade for a refreshing twist.
* **Harissa Paste:** For a spicy kick, add 1-2 teaspoons of harissa paste to the marinade.
* **Garlic Paste:** For a more intense garlic flavor, use 1 tablespoon of garlic paste instead of minced garlic.

## Recipe 3: Spicy Harissa Chicken Shawarma Marinade

This recipe is for those who love a bit of heat. The addition of harissa paste adds a complex blend of chili peppers, spices, and garlic, creating a bold and flavorful shawarma.

**Ingredients:**

* 2 lbs boneless, skinless chicken thighs (cut into thin strips)
* 1/4 cup olive oil
* 1/4 cup lemon juice
* 2-3 tablespoons harissa paste (adjust to your spice preference)
* 4 cloves garlic, minced
* 1 tablespoon ground cumin
* 1 tablespoon ground coriander
* 1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ika
* 1/4 teaspoon ground cinnamon
* 1 teaspoon salt
* 1/2 teaspoon black pepper

**Instructions:**

1. **Prepare the Chicken:** Cut the chicken thighs into thin, even strips.
2. **Combine the Marinade Ingredients:** In a large bowl, whisk together the olive oil, lemon juice, harissa paste, minced garlic, cumin, coriander, smoked paprika, cinnamon, salt, and pepper. Adjust the amount of harissa paste to your desired spice level. Remember that harissa paste can vary in heat, so start with a smaller amount and taste as you go.
3. **Marinate the Chicken:** Add the chicken strips to the bowl with the harissa marinade. Toss to coat thoroughly, ensuring that every piece of chicken is covered with the spicy mixture.
4. **Refrigerate:** Cover and refrigerate for at least 4 hours, or preferably overnight. The longer the chicken marinates, the more the flavors will meld together and penetrate the meat.
5. **Cook the Chicken:** Cook the chicken using your preferred method (skillet, oven, or grill), as described in Recipe 1.
6. **Rest and Serve:** Let the chicken rest briefly before serving. Serve in pita bread with your favorite toppings, such as a cooling yogurt sauce to balance the spice.

**Tips and Variations:**

* **Harissa Paste Variations:** Experiment with different types of harissa paste. Some are made with rose petals, others with different types of chili peppers. Each variation will add a unique flavor profile to your shawarma.
* **Yogurt Sauce:** To balance the heat, serve the shawarma with a simple yogurt sauce made from plain yogurt, minced garlic, lemon juice, and chopped mint or cucumber.
* **Roasted Vegetables:** Serve the harissa chicken shawarma with roasted vegetables like bell peppers, onions, and zucchini for a complete and flavorful meal.
* **Lemon Zest:** Add the zest of one lemon to the marinade for a brighter and more citrusy flavor.

## Recipe 4: Middle Eastern Spice Blend Chicken Shawarma Marinade

This recipe focuses on creating a complex and authentic Middle Eastern flavor profile using a blend of classic spices. The marinade is rich in aromatic spices that create a deep and satisfying taste.

**Ingredients:**

* 2 lbs boneless, skinless chicken thighs (cut into thin strips)
* 1/4 cup olive oil
* 1/4 cup lemon juice
* 4 cloves garlic, minced
* 1 tablespoon ground cumin
* 1 tablespoon ground coriander
* 1 teaspoon turmeric
* 1 teaspoon paprika
* 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
* 1/4 teaspoon ground allspice
* 1/4 teaspoon ground cloves
* 1/4 teaspoon ground nutmeg
* 1 teaspoon salt
* 1/2 teaspoon black pepper

**Instructions:**

1. **Prepare the Chicken:** Cut the chicken thighs into thin, even strips.
2. **Combine the Marinade Ingredients:** In a large bowl, whisk together the olive oil, lemon juice, minced garlic, cumin, coriander, turmeric, paprika, cinnamon, allspice, cloves, nutmeg, salt, and pepper. Ensure all spices are evenly distributed throughout the oil and lemon juice.
3. **Marinate the Chicken:** Add the chicken strips to the bowl with the spice blend marinade. Toss to coat, ensuring that the chicken is thoroughly covered with the aromatic spices.
4. **Refrigerate:** Cover and refrigerate for at least 4 hours, or preferably overnight. This allows the spices to fully penetrate the chicken and develop their complex flavors.
5. **Cook the Chicken:** Cook the chicken using your preferred method (skillet, oven, or grill), as described in Recipe 1.
6. **Rest and Serve:** Let the chicken rest briefly before serving. Serve in pita bread with your favorite toppings, such as hummus, tahini sauce, and fresh vegetables.

**Tips and Variations:**

* **Spice Freshness:** For the best flavor, use freshly ground spices whenever possible. Whole spices can be toasted and ground at home for maximum aroma and intensity.
* **Allspice and Cloves:** Be mindful of the amount of allspice and cloves, as they can be quite potent. Start with 1/4 teaspoon and adjust to your preference.
* **Sumac:** Add 1-2 teaspoons of sumac to the marinade for a tangy and lemony flavor. Sumac is a popular Middle Eastern spice made from dried and ground berries.
* **Pomegranate Molasses:** Add 1-2 tablespoons of pomegranate molasses to the marinade for a sweet and tangy flavor that complements the spices beautifully.
* **Pine Nuts:** Toast some pine nuts and sprinkle them over the shawarma before serving for added texture and flavor.

## Maximizing Flavor: Essential Tips for Marinating Chicken Shawarma

* **Cut the Chicken Properly:** Uniformly thin strips are crucial for even cooking and optimal marinade absorption. Aim for roughly the same size and thickness.
* **Don’t Over-Marinate:** While marinating for longer is generally better, avoid over-marinating, especially with acidic marinades. Over-marinating can make the chicken mushy, especially with lemon juice. 24 hours is usually the maximum recommended marinating time. Over-marinating degrades the proteins in the chicken, resulting in an unpleasant texture.
* **Use a Resealable Bag or Airtight Container:** This will prevent the marinade from drying out and ensure that the chicken is evenly coated. A resealable bag is particularly useful because you can squeeze out the air, maximizing contact between the marinade and the chicken.
* **Massage the Marinade:** Gently massage the marinade into the chicken to help it penetrate deeper. This will also help to tenderize the chicken.
* **Bring to Room Temperature Before Cooking:** Allow the marinated chicken to sit at room temperature for about 30 minutes before cooking. This will help it cook more evenly.
* **Don’t Overcrowd the Pan:** When cooking the chicken in a skillet, avoid overcrowding the pan. Cook it in batches to ensure that it browns properly. Overcrowding lowers the temperature of the pan and causes the chicken to steam instead of sear.
* **Use a Meat Thermometer:** The best way to ensure that the chicken is cooked through is to use a meat thermometer. The internal temperature should reach 165°F (74°C).
* **Let it Rest:** After cooking, let the chicken rest for a few minutes before serving. This will allow the juices to redistribute, resulting in a more tender and flavorful final product.

## Serving Suggestions for Chicken Shawarma

Chicken shawarma is incredibly versatile and can be served in many ways:

* **Classic Pita Sandwich:** The most traditional way to enjoy chicken shawarma is in a warm pita bread with your favorite toppings. This usually includes hummus, tahini sauce, lettuce, tomatoes, onions, and pickles. Consider adding a drizzle of hot sauce for an extra kick.
* **Shawarma Plate:** Serve the chicken shawarma over a bed of rice or couscous, along with roasted vegetables and a side of tzatziki sauce or tahini sauce. This is a great option for a more substantial meal.
* **Shawarma Salad:** Top a bed of mixed greens with chicken shawarma, chopped vegetables, crumbled feta cheese, and a lemon vinaigrette. This is a healthy and refreshing option.
* **Shawarma Bowls:** Create customizable shawarma bowls with a base of rice, quinoa, or lentils, topped with chicken shawarma, your favorite vegetables, and a variety of sauces.
* **Shawarma Wraps:** Use larger tortillas or wraps instead of pita bread for a different texture and presentation.

## Topping Ideas for Chicken Shawarma

The toppings you choose can significantly impact the overall flavor of your chicken shawarma. Here are some popular options:

* **Sauces:** Tahini sauce, hummus, tzatziki sauce, garlic sauce, hot sauce, yogurt sauce.
* **Vegetables:** Lettuce, tomatoes, onions, cucumbers, pickles, pickled turnips, parsley, cilantro, mint.
* **Cheeses:** Feta cheese, crumbled goat cheese.
* **Other:** Olives, roasted red peppers, sumac, pine nuts.
